Terrence Mawawa, Gutu| President Robert Mugabe has conceded the government is struggling to secure enough food to feed the nation.
Addressing party supporters at a rally held at Chamisa Primary School in Gutu yesterday, Mugabe said the government was facing challenges in securing food relief for the nation.
Mugabe said lack of transport facilities was hampering government efforts to provide food relief.
Masvingo Province is one of the areas severely affected by drought.
“We know that there is severe drought here and we are making efforts to secure food relief.However we cannot supply adequate food aid because of the challenges we are facing. The government is battling to provide adequate transport facilities therefore we can only supply a limited amount of food.However let me reiterare that we will make sure no one starves. Mugabe also boasted of Zanu PF’s victory in the 2013 polls saying his party would win resoundingly in 2018.He said he would never lose sleep over the formation of the Joice Mujuru led Zim People First.
“I would like to thank the people of Masvingo for their unwavering support for Zanu PF.I know that you will keep on supporting Zanu PF. I am not even worried about the mushrooming opposition parties,” he said.
With the 2018 polls beckoning ,it remains to be seen whether Mugabe’s Zanu PF will romp to victory.
Political analysts believe the formation of a grand coalition will defeat Mugabe and Zanu PF.
